The effort to destroy facts and make America ungovernable didn't come out of nowhere. It is the culmination of seventy years of strategic denialism. In On Disinformation, Lee McIntyre shows how the war on facts began, and how ordinary citizens can fight back against the scourge of disinformation that is now threatening the very fabric of our society. Drawing on his twenty years of experience as a scholar of science denial, McIntyre explains how autocrats wield disinformation to manipulate a populace and deny obvious realities, why the best way to combat disinformation is to disrupt its spread, and most importantly, how we can win the war on truth.
McIntyre goes through the history of strategic denialism to show how we arrived at this precarious political moment and identifies the creators, amplifiers, and believers of disinformation. On Disinformation lays out ten everyday practical steps that we can take as ordinary citizens-from resisting polarization to pressuring our Congress people to regulate social media-as well as the important steps our government (if we elect the right leaders) must take.
On Disinformation empowers us to save our republic from autocracy before it is too late.

This is a good general education for what I would expect out of a shortened length (2.5 hours), but it’s already showing its signs of age with several references and omissions. (There are zero mentions of AI’s involvement with misinformation, no mentions of TikTok, or how influencers have been co-opted for governmental misinformation schemes.) Also, the author extemporizes on the late Russian dissident, Navalny, as still among the living.
The author should have provided an addendum to the audiobook.
